Fragrant flower
A modern phonetic variation of Jasmine, derived from the Persian word 'yasamin'. It refers to the climbing plant known for its delicate, sweet-scented white flowers.
Less common today
Jazman isn't in the latest US Top 1000. It last peaked at #4,494 in 1994.
